Excelize v2.9.0
- صدر هذا يوم: 15 اكتوبر 2024
- صدر في GitHub: https://github.com/xuri/excelize/releases/tag/v2.9.0
ملاحظات الإصدار
التغييرات الأكثر بروزاً في هذا الإصدار:
كسر التغييرات
- قم بتغيير نوع البيانات لحقل البنية
ConditionalFormatOptionsFormatكمؤشر ، وحل المشكلة #1867
ميزات بارزة
- إضافة وظائف جديدة
DeleteSlicerوGetSlicers، وحل المشكلات #810 - إضافة وظيفة جديدة
MoveSheetلدعم تغيير ترتيب الورقة في المصنف ، وحل المشكلات #1076 - إضافة حقل
AutoFitIgnoreAspectجديد في دعم نوع البياناتGraphicOptionsلملء الخلية بالصورة وتجاهل نسبة أبعادها - إضافة حقل جديد
TickLabelPositionفي دعم نوع البياناتChartAxisلتعيين موضع تسمية الرسم البياني - أضف الحقول الجديدة
ShowAllوInsertBlankRowوNumFmtفي نوع البياناتPivotTableField - أضف حقولاً جديدة
ClassicLayoutوFieldPrintTitlesوItemPrintTitlesفي نوع البياناتPivotTableOptions - تقديم نوعين جديدين من أنواع التعداد المصدرة هما
ChartTickLabelPositionTypeوPictureInsertType - تقديم قيمة تعداد جديدة تم تصديرها
ChartLineUnset - تقديم 4 ثوابت
ExtURIDataFieldوExtURIPivotFieldوExtURIPivotFilterوExtURIPivotHierarchy - تقديم متغير الخطأ الجديد المُصدَّر
ErrPivotTableClassicLayout - تدعم وظيفة
MergeCellمسح قيمة الخلايا التابعة عند دمج الخلايا - تدعم وظائف
AddDataValidationوDeleteDataValidationوGetCellStyleالتزامن الآمن ، وحل المشكلات #1825 و #1903 - تدعم وظيفة
GetDataValidationsالحصول على عمليات التحقق من صحة البيانات التي يتم تخزينها في قوائم الامتدادات ، وحل المشكلات #1835 - تدعم وظيفة
SetSheetNameحساسية حالة الأحرف ، وحل المشكلات #1856 - تدعم الوظيفتان
GetPictureCellsوGetPicturesالحصول على صور الخلايا المدرجة بواسطة دالة صيغة IMAGE والمسارات المطلقة للصور - أضف حقل
AutoFitIgnoreAspectجديد في دعم نوع البياناتGraphicOptionsلملء الخلية بالصورة وتجاهل نسبة العرض إلى الارتفاع الخاصة بها - تدعم وظيفة
SetCellHyperLinkإزالة الارتباط التشعبي بواسطة نوع الرابطNone، وحل المشكلات #1940 - تدعم وظيفة
AddChartإنشاء مخطط مركب بنفس الأنواع ، وحل المشكلات #1940 - تدعم وظيفة
AddChartنوع الخط المحدد لمخطط التشتت - سيتم إرجاع خطأ إذا كانت خلية رأس العمود فارغة في نطاق بيانات جدول المحور عند إنشاء جدول محوري بواسطة وظيفة
AddPivotTable، وحل المشكلات #1945 - إضافة دعم لتطبيق تعبير تنسيق الأرقام باستخدام علامات اللغة/الموقع والمعرف
- إضافة دعم لتطبيق تنسيق الأرقام لقيمة الخلية الخاصة بالوقت والمدة ، وحل المشكلات #2004
- وظائف صيغة الدعم الجديدة: DOLLAR
تحسين التوافق
- تحسين التوافق لتطبيق تنسيق الأرقام، ودعم تطبيق تنسيق الأرقام مع المحاذاة ، وحل المشكلة #1847
- تحسين التوافق للجزء الداخلي للمصنف مع بادئة مساحة اسم جدول البيانات ، وحل المشكلة #1886
- تحسين التوافق لملفات الوسائط الداخلية للمصنف باستخدام المسار المطلق ، وحل المشكلة #1888
إصلاحات الأخطاء
- إصلاح خطأ الانحدار v2.8.1، التصفية التلقائية لا تعمل في LibreOffice ، وحل المشكلة #1830
- إصلاح خطأ الانحدار v2.8.1، ودعم ضبط التحقق من صحة البيانات باستخدام نطاق خلايا متعدد ، وحل المشكلة #1831
- إصلاح خطأ الانحدار v2.8.1، أو الخطأ في الصفوف المكررة، إذا كان التنسيق الشرطي أو التحقق من صحة البيانات يحتوي على مرجع متعدد لنطاق الخلايا
- إصلاح خطأ الانحدار v2.8.1، كتابة قيمة خلية غير صحيحة في حالة الحفظ عدة مرات ، وحل المشكلة #1906
- إصلاح خطأ الانحدار v2.8.1، تكرار خطوط الشرارة عند إنشاء خطوط شرارة على أوراق متعددة ، وحل المشكلة #1910
- تدعم الدالة
CalcCellValueحساب دوال الصيغة ISNUMBER و OR و FIND باستخدام وسيطات المصفوفة ، وحل المشكلة #1819 - إصلاح مشكلة نتيجة حساب الدالة
CalcCellValue، وحل المشكلة #1851 - إصلاح دالة
CalcCellValueالتي تعيد نتيجة غير صحيحة لوظائف الصيغة XIRR و XNPV ، وحل المشكلة #1989 - أصلح خطأ إرجاع
RemoveColعند حذف الأعمدة ، وحل المشكلة #1829 - إصلاح نوع بيانات النتيجة غير الصحيحة لوظيفة صيغة DATE ، وحل المشكلة #1833
- إصلاح الذعر عند قراءة المصنف مع عنصر الصف الداخلي بدون السمة
r - يتم قطع الأقواس الثابتة في الصيغ عند إدراج أعمدة أو صفوف جديدة ، وحل المشكلة #1861
- إصلاح نتيجة الهروب غير الصحيحة للتحقق من صحة البيانات في بعض الحالات
- إصلاح بعض الشخصيات التي لا يمكن عرضها في كاتب الدفق ، وحل المشكلة #1865
- حفظ المصنف بمسار جزء داخلي مفروز للاحتفاظ بنفس التجزئة للملفات المتطابقة وإصلاح نوع MIME غير الصحيح ، وحل المشكلة #1889
- إصلاح تنسيق محور مجموعة الوظائف
AddChartالذي لا يعمل في مخطط التحرير والسرد ، وحل المشكلة #1921 - قم بإصلاح وظيفة
AddChartلتعيين موضع عناوين المحور الأساسي غير الصحيح - إصلاح وظيفة
AddChartلا يتم عرض عنوان المحور العمودي الثانوي ، وحل المشكلة #1926 - إصلاح مجموعة وظيفة
AddChartالتي تحدد نوع خط الرسم البياني الخطي لا يعمل - إصلاح وظيفة
GetPivotTablesالتي ترجع نطاق بيانات غير صحيح ، وحل المشكلة #1937 - إصلاح مشكلة الذعر في وظيفة
GetStyleعند عدم استخدام السمةsysClr، وحل المشكلة #1963 - إصلاح خطأ إرجاع دالة
GetCellRichTextعند قراءة خلية بدون فهرس SST ، وحل المشكلة #1999 - إصلاح مشكلة الذعر في وظيفة
SetSheetVisibleفي ورقة بدون عرض ، وحل المشكلة #1969 - إصلاح علامة النسبة المئوية المفقودة في النتيجة المنسقة لقيمة الخلية الرقمية الصفرية ، وحل المشكلة #1942
- إصلاح المحور الأفقي المفقود في مخطط التشتت مع القيم السلبية
- إصلاح شكل الماكرو المفقود بعد تعديل كائن الرسم ، وحل المشكلة #1957
- إصلاح التنسيق الشرطي المفقود بعد إزالة العمود في بعض الحالات ، وحل المشكلة #1968
- إصلاح مشكلة قراءة قيمة الخلية مع تقريب القيمة العشرية ، وحل المشكلة #1979
- دعم تعيين قيمة الخلية بقيمة "ليست رقمًا" أو ما لا نهاية وفقًا لمعيار IEEE 754 ، وحل المشكلة #119 و #1955
تحسين الأداء
- إصلاح مشكلة تباطؤ سرعة الانحدار v2.8.0 وزيادة استخدام الذاكرة
- تقليل استخدام الذاكرة للوظيفة
GetRows، وحل المشكلات #1874 - تحسين أداء وظيفة
ColumnNumberToName، وتقليل استخدام الذاكرة بنسبة 50٪ تقريبًا وتكلفة الوقت بنسبة 50٪
متنوعه
- تم تحديث وحدة التبعيات
- اختبارات الوحدة وتحديث godoc
- موقع التوثيق متعدد اللغات: العربية والألمانية والإنجليزية والإسبانية والفرنسية واليابانية والكورية والبرتغالية والروسية والصينية المبسطة والصينية التقليدية، والذي تم تحديثه. تمت إضافة النسخة الإيطالية من الوثيقة
شكرًا لك
شكرا لجميع المساهمين في Excelize. يوجد أدناه قائمة بالمساهمين الذين لديهم مساهمات برمجية في هذا الإصدار:
- @mirgong (helloWorld)
- @YueChenXu-Kimi (岳晨旭)
- @JackMin1314 (陈王)
- @paolobarbolini (Paolo Barbolini)
- @iEvan-lhr (Evan lu)
- @yetyear (yeahyear)
- @ha5ky (hu5ky)
- @lizhichao (vic)
- @realzuojianxiang (realzuojianxiang)
- @msackman (Matthew Sackman)
- @yyle88 (yangyile-yyle88)
- @yunkeweb (yunkeweb)
- @iraj720 (Nima)
- @jianxinhou
- @barlevd
- @18409615759 (nna)
- @qijinkui (xiaokui)
- @user1121114685 (联盟少侠)
- @wangsongyan
- @vsemichev (Vovka Morkovka)
- @zhayt (Aybek)
- @ShowerBandV (ShowerBandV)
- @imink (Patrick Wang)
- @samkeke (wxy)
- @pjh591029530
- @zhangyimingdatiancai
- @wanghaochen2024
- @centurion-hub
- @peng (Zhang Zhipeng)
- @slashdotdash (Ben Smith)
- @ArcholSevier
- @liuwangchao
- @Zncl2222 (Jian Yu, Chen)